Our client are at the forefront of the Sizewell C nuclear power station development - one of the UK’s largest and most exciting infrastructure programmes.
They’re responsible for preparing the foundations of the entire site: designing and constructing cut‑off walls, retaining structures, soil improvements and more. Using advanced geotechnical engineering and world‑class construction technologies, this is a rare opportunity to contribute to a national project that will shape the UK’s clean‑energy future.
